A Primer on Optical Fiber Technology and Its Advantages

At its core, optical fiber consists of glass or plastic fibers designed to carry light signals with minimal loss. This enables the delivery of data over vast distances with superior speed and bandwidth compared to traditional metallic wires. A key benefit is its immunity to electromagnetic interference, ensuring a stable and secure transmission medium.

The Role of Modulation Techniques in Enhancing Speed

Modulation techniques are essential in maximizing the data carrying capacity of a transmission medium. They work by varying specific properties of a carrier wave, such as its amplitude, frequency, or phase, in response to the data signals. This variation ensures that more data can be packed into each transmission, pushing the boundaries of speed while maintaining accuracy and efficiency.

Discussion on Fiber Optic Cables and Materials Used to Achieve the Record

Fiber optic cables are at the heart of this feat. The cables used for setting the new data speed record are made from incredibly pure glass or plastic fibers, which minimize signal loss and allow light to travel with less attenuation. Choosing the right materials and engineering them to near perfection is instrumental in achieving such high-speed data transmission. The quest for the right combination of core and cladding materials has played a pivotal role in maximizing the effectiveness of signal transfer across the record-breaking distances.

Every aspect of the fiber must be considered to manage dispersion, which is the spreading out of a light pulse over time, and effectively handle the challenges posed by nonlinear optical effects. The judicious selection and expert fabrication of materials are major contributors to this accomplishment in optical data speed.
